A simple Enduring Guardian is right for you if only want to appoint one person as your guardian.
In the event you lose mental capacity through an accident, or medical condition, your guardian will be able to make the following decisions for you :
Where you live;
What services you receive;
What healthcare you receive;
To give consent to medical and dental treatment; and
Request personal information about you from your service providers, such as your test results etc.
